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and support HR projects, ensuring timelines, budgets, and resources are effectively managed.
  • Provide expert guidance on employee relations cases, including investigations, disciplinary actions, grievances, and performance management.
  • Organize and facilitate stakeholder meetings, capturing key actions and decisions.
  • Prepare and deliver impactful presentations and reports for HR and business leaders.
  • Monitor project plans, schedules, work hours, and expenditures.
  • Ensure compliance with internal frameworks and maintain accurate documentation.
  • Identify and mitigate project risks, offering practical solutions.
  • Support change management initiatives and HR strategy execution.
  • Maintain a project calendar to track milestones and deliverables.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to ensure stakeholder alignment and engagement.

What You'll Bring

  • Proven experience as an HR Advisor or Senior HR Generalist, with a strong track record in employee relations.
  • Solid understanding of UK employment law and HR best practices.
  • Exceptional communication skills – verbal, written, and presentation.
  • Strong organizational and time management abilities.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ook).
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a hybrid environment.
  • Bachelor's degree in HR, Business, or related field preferred.
